Definitions
verb

make right or correct

adverb

in an accurate manner

“he guessed right”

noun

those who support political or social or economic conservatism; those who believe that things are better left unchanged

adjective

in accord with accepted standards of usage or procedure

“what's the right word for this?”

adjective

precisely accurate

adjective

free from error; especially conforming to fact or truth

“the right answer”

adverb

to a complete degree or to the full or entire extent (`whole' is often used informally for `wholly')

“she felt right at home”

verb

make reparations or amends for

“right a wrongs done to the victims of the Holocaust”

adjective

appropriate for a condition or purpose or occasion or a person's character, needs

“the right man for the job”

adjective

most suitable or right for a particular purpose

“the right time to act”

adverb

in the right manner; correctly; suitably
